Now parties will stop after 22:00

Rules for the activities of weddings and entertainment venues in Kyrgyzstan have once again been put on the agenda. The head of the State Committee for National Security, Kamchybek Tashiev, emphasized the necessity of strict adherence to the law on silence and the government's decision. According to this document, weddings, festive events, as well as the activities of cafes, restaurants, and nightclubs must be completed no later than 22:00.

Tashiyev noted that, despite the decision officially adopted by the Cabinet of Ministers, the level of its implementation on the ground is low. In his speech, he cited some examples, for example, noting that the recent wedding in Bishkek lasted until midnight and no one took action. A similar situation was observed in Jalal-Abad, where the event lasted until 00:00.

According to him, control over the execution of the law is the direct responsibility of local self-government bodies. Despite this, it was noted that many heads of khokimiyats are not fulfilling the task.

"Local leaders, you are not fulfilling the instructions given in writing. Therefore, I now officially give an order: after 22:00, weddings, holidays, cafes, restaurants, and nightclubs must be closed everywhere. If someone violates the rules - turn off the power supply," Tashiyev said.

He also emphasized that in any case, the power supply must be cut off in restaurants and dining establishments after 22:00.

It is noted that Tashiev's speech is aimed at further strengthening the measures taken in Kyrgyzstan to ensure public order, peace, and the right of citizens to rest.
